Optimizing Your Budget for Packaging Design

Budget is a crucial aspect when considering packaging design services. Milan, being a competitive market, offers a range of options suitable for different budget tiers:

For startups and small businesses: It's advisable to collaborate with mid-size agencies or boutique studios, which typically offer more personalized services at competitive rates. Initial packaging design projects can range from €5,000 to €15,000, providing affordable yet quality solutions.

For medium-sized enterprises: Companies with more complex needs might consider agencies known for strategic brand collaborations. These services can vary between €20,000 to €60,000, dependent on the scope and customization involved in the project.

For large corporations: Top-tier agencies offer comprehensive packaging strategies that support global branding requirements. These projects often start at around €100,000, reflecting the scale and detail required in both design and production.

Packaging agencies in Milan, known for their innovative approach and keen eye for design, employ several strategies to ensure their packaging designs stand out on crowded retail shelves. Here are some key tactics used by top agencies in the fashion capital:

  1. Bold and Distinctive Color Schemes: Milanese packaging designers often use striking color combinations that reflect both current trends and timeless Italian style. They might incorporate the vibrant hues of the city's fashion scene or opt for elegant, minimalist palettes that catch the eye.
  2. Unique Shapes and Structures: Moving beyond traditional box shapes, agencies in Milan experiment with unconventional packaging structures. This could include asymmetrical designs, multi-faceted containers, or packaging that transforms into a useful object after use.
  3. Tactile Elements: Engaging multiple senses is a powerful strategy. Milan-based agencies often incorporate textured finishes, embossing, or innovative materials to create a tactile experience that compels consumers to pick up the product.
  4. Storytelling through Design: Packaging in Milan often tells a story, whether it's about the product's origin, the brand's heritage, or Milan's rich cultural background. This narrative approach creates an emotional connection with consumers.
  5. Sustainable Materials: With Italy's growing focus on sustainability, many Milan packaging agencies are using eco-friendly materials and minimalist designs that reduce waste while still standing out.
  6. Smart Packaging Technology: Incorporating QR codes, augmented reality features, or NFC technology allows packaging to offer interactive experiences, setting products apart on the shelf.
  7. Local Artisanal Techniques: Leveraging Milan's reputation for craftsmanship, agencies might incorporate traditional Italian artisanal techniques in modern ways, such as hand-painted elements or artisanal paper.
  8. Strategic Use of White Space: In contrast to cluttered designs, many Milanese agencies use strategic white space to create a premium look that stands out in a sea of busy packaging.

According to a 2023 survey by the Milan Chamber of Commerce, packaging designs that incorporated at least three of these strategies saw an average 28% increase in product visibility and a 15% boost in sales compared to traditional packaging approaches.

Ultimately, the most successful packaging agencies in Milan combine these strategies with a deep understanding of the target market, the product's unique selling points, and the latest retail trends to create packaging that not only stands out on crowded shelves but also resonates with consumers and drives sales.



When it comes to designing packaging for e-commerce versus traditional retail in Milan, there are several key considerations to keep in mind. As the fashion and design capital of Italy, Milan sets high standards for both aesthetics and functionality in packaging. Here's a breakdown of the main factors to consider:

E-commerce Packaging
Aspect Traditional Retail Packaging
Protection Requires extra cushioning and durability to withstand shipping Less emphasis on transit protection, more on in-store handling
Branding Focus on unboxing experience and digital brand consistency Emphasis on shelf appeal and visual standout
Sustainability Growing demand for eco-friendly materials and minimalist design Increasing focus on recyclable materials and reduced packaging
Information Clear product details and return information Eye-catching visuals and key selling points

For e-commerce packaging in Milan:

  • Durability: With the rise of online shopping, especially post-pandemic, packaging must be robust enough to protect products during transit. This is particularly important for Milan's luxury goods sector.
  • Unboxing Experience: Milanese brands often focus on creating a memorable unboxing experience, reflecting the city's reputation for style and elegance.
  • Sustainability: Milan is at the forefront of sustainable fashion and design. E-commerce packaging should incorporate eco-friendly materials and minimalist designs to align with this trend.
  • Brand Consistency: Ensure that the packaging aligns with the brand's online presence and digital marketing strategies.

For traditional retail packaging in Milan:

  • Shelf Appeal: In Milan's competitive retail landscape, packaging must stand out on shelves. This often involves bold designs and innovative shapes.
  • Tactile Experience: Given Milan's appreciation for craftsmanship, packaging should offer a premium touch and feel.
  • Local Regulations: Be aware of Milan's and Italy's packaging regulations, especially regarding material use and recycling information.
  • Multilingual Information: Consider including information in Italian and English to cater to Milan's international clientele.

Recent data shows that 79% of Italian consumers consider sustainable packaging important, with this figure likely higher in eco-conscious Milan. Additionally, the Italian e-commerce market is projected to reach €32.1 billion in 2023, growing at 10.3% annually, emphasizing the need for effective e-commerce packaging strategies.

In conclusion, while e-commerce packaging in Milan prioritizes protection and unboxing experience, traditional retail focuses on shelf appeal and tactile qualities. Both sectors are increasingly emphasizing sustainability and brand storytelling, reflecting Milan's position as a trendsetter in design and environmental consciousness.



Cultural differences significantly impact packaging design strategies for global brands, especially in a cosmopolitan city like Milan, which serves as a gateway to both Italian and international markets. As an expert in packaging design with extensive experience in the Milan market, I can highlight several key ways cultural nuances influence packaging strategies:

1. Color Symbolism:
  • In Milan and Italy, certain colors carry specific meanings. For instance, white symbolizes purity, while purple is associated with luxury.
  • Global brands must research color associations in different cultures to avoid unintended messages.
2. Language and Typography:
  • Milan, being a multilingual city, often requires packaging to feature Italian, English, and potentially other languages.
  • Typography should reflect local aesthetic preferences while maintaining brand consistency.
3. Imagery and Iconography:
  • Visual elements must resonate with Milanese consumers while also appealing to the city's international population.
  • Using locally relevant imagery or landmarks can create a stronger connection with the audience.
4. Size and Portion Preferences:
  • Milanese consumers may have different expectations for product sizes compared to other markets.
  • Packaging should cater to local consumption habits and storage preferences.
5. Sustainability Considerations:
  • Milan has been at the forefront of sustainability initiatives in Italy. Eco-friendly packaging is increasingly important to local consumers.
  • Brands should emphasize recyclability and use of sustainable materials in their packaging design.
6. Regulatory Compliance:
  • Packaging must adhere to both Italian and EU regulations, which may differ from other global markets.
  • Information such as ingredients, nutritional facts, and recycling instructions should be presented according to local standards.

To effectively navigate these cultural differences, global brands operating in Milan should consider the following strategies:

  1. Conduct thorough market research to understand local preferences and cultural norms.
  2. Collaborate with local packaging designers who understand the Milanese aesthetic and consumer behavior.
  3. Develop flexible packaging systems that can be easily adapted to different cultural contexts while maintaining brand consistency.
  4. Test packaging designs with focus groups representative of Milan's diverse population.
  5. Stay updated on local trends and regulations affecting packaging design in the region.

By taking these cultural factors into account, global brands can create packaging designs that resonate with the Milanese market while maintaining their international appeal. This approach not only helps in connecting with local consumers but also demonstrates a brand's commitment to understanding and respecting cultural diversity.
